温馨提示×

ArangoDB安全审计功能如何分析

小樊
81
2024-10-29 17:07:57
栏目: 编程语言

ArangoDB的安全审计功能是其安全机制的重要组成部分,它通过记录所有数据库操作来确保数据的完整性和安全性。以下是对ArangoDB安全审计功能的详细分析:

ArangoDB安全审计功能概述

  • 审计日志记录:ArangoDB记录所有数据库操作,包括查询和数据修改,以便于监控和审计。
  • 审计日志的启用:通过AQL查询,可以启用审计日志功能,确保所有操作都被记录下来。
  • 合规性支持:审计功能支持CCPA和GDPR等现代法规要求,帮助组织满足内部和外部合规要求。

审计日志的重要性

  • 数据泄露时的取证分析:审计日志提供了无可辩驳的操作记录,有助于在数据泄露情况下进行取证分析。
  • 监控和合规性:审计日志对于监控数据库活动、确保数据访问的合法性和合规性至关重要。

审计日志的使用场景

  • 监控数据库操作:审计日志可以帮助管理员监控数据库的所有操作,包括用户访问、数据修改等。
  • 安全事件响应:在发生安全事件时,审计日志可以快速定位问题,帮助进行有效的安全事件响应。
  • 合规性证明:对于需要遵守特定数据保护法规的组织,审计日志是证明合规性的关键工具。

审计日志的配置和管理

  • 启用审计日志:通过AQL查询,可以启用审计日志功能,确保所有操作都被记录下来。
  • 日志管理:ArangoDB提供了灵活的日志管理选项,允许管理员根据需求配置日志级别和保留策略。

通过上述分析,可以看出ArangoDB的安全审计功能是其安全架构中的关键组成部分,它不仅有助于保护数据免受未授权访问和潜在威胁,还能满足现代法规对数据保护的要求。

0